Bonjour
je cherche un peut partout car je voudrais mettre sur mon site un cadre avec la date de mise a jour du site ( un peut comme le compteur de visite ou la date du jour)

Bonne journée à tous

patrick
Bonjour.

Comment enregistrez-vous la date de mise à jour ? dépend-t'elle de la dernière modification d'un fichier ?

Parce que dans ce cas, c'est assez simple :
Il suffit d'inclure ce code dans les bonnes balises

<div>
<?php
     echo "Dernière modification : " . date ("j/m/Y à H:i:s.", filemtime("index.php"));
?>
</div>

Modifié par GeorgesM (17 Nov 2006 - 18:57)
Bonjour

je voudrais mettre un cadre genre date avec dessus ou dessous MISE A JOUR DU SITE et il se mettrais a jour lors ce que j'enverrais la page modifiée

bonne journée
patrick
"la page modifiée", ou "une page modifiée" ?

Parce que dans ce cas, c'est déjà plus compliqué...
Dans ce cas là, le petit script au dessus fait l'affaire.

Si votre page est index.html, renommez la simplement en index.php.

Dans le corps de la page, placez le div à l'endroit voulu. Php se chargera de "taguer" la date à l'endroit désiré, avec le texte désiré.

Ps : les modos ont du vous traumatiser avec leurs remarques sur la politesse, mais un seul bonjour par sujet suffit. Faut pas vous laisser intimider, ils grondent mais ils sont très gentils.. Smiley smile
Modifié par GeorgesM (17 Nov 2006 - 11:54)
Salut,

a écrit :
Ps : les modos ont du vous traumatiser avec leurs remarques sur la politesse, mais un seul bonjour par sujet suffit. Faut pas vous laisser intimider, ils grondent mais ils sont très gentils.. smile

Ne nous plaignons pas, ca compensera pour tous les autistes qui viennent ici quémander de l'aide, sans dire ni bonjour ni m**** ni même merci, comme si elle leur était due. Trop de politesse peut l'apprendre à ceux qui n'en ont pas.
Modifié par Mikachu (17 Nov 2006 - 12:06)
GeorgesM a écrit :
Si votre page est index.html, renommez la simplement en index.php.

Dans le corps de la page, placez le div à l'endroit voulu. Php se chargera de "taguer" la date à l'endroit désiré, avec le texte désiré.


Bien entendu, il faut que l'hébergement utilisé permette d'utiliser PHP. Smiley cligne
Pour l'instant impossible que cela fonctionne la solution trouvé pour l'instant
que je met à jour à chaques modifs

voir sur http://www.paroissevertsaintvrain.fr
<tr>
		<td class="ftr-maj" valign="center" width="200" align="center">
			<b>derni&egrave;re mise &agrave; jour</b>

			<br>
			17-11-2006	15h53	
		</td>
Bonjour,

Hum, GeorgesM je suis interressé par la solution "n'importe quelle page modifiée"... Si tu pouvais m'en apprendre plus sur le sujet, j'apprécierais grandement Smiley smile


Merci d'avance Smiley cligne
En admettant que php soit utilisable... renommer le fichier index.htm en index.php après avoir modifié le code comme suit :


<tr>
	<td class="ftr-maj" valign="center" width="200" align="center">
		<b>derni&egrave;re mise &agrave; jour</b>
		<br>
		<?php
     			echo "Dernière modification : " . date ("j-m-Y          H:i:s.", filemtime("index.php"));
		?>
	</td>


Pour solyKZ :
On manque de fonction simple pour détecter la modification d'une partie du site. Toute solution serait à priori difficile, lourde et lente... scan de l'ensemble des fichiers du site et lecture de la date de modification..
A moins de pouvoir limiter à un ou quelques répertoires, je ne vois pas.
Désolé... Smiley decu
Modifié par GeorgesM (17 Nov 2006 - 18:56)
Oui, je m'en doutais un peu évidemment... Pour un site d'une dizaine de pages, cela ne vaut pas le coup, tandis que pour un site d'environ 250 pages (genre celui que je prépare), c'est trop lourd à gérer... Je me contenterai de ta solution ci-dessus, en ré-uploadant le fichier conteneur à chaque fois Smiley smile

Merci de ta réponse Smiley cligne